Thanks so much! This is exactly what I was looking
for! Is it possible to have spam moved to each users
junkmail directory instead of a general quarantine
folder?


If you are wanting to define per-user delivery instructions, then you cannot rely on a "qmail-queue" area piece of code like Qmail-Scanner to help you.

This is a MDA (mail delivery agent) issue - use maildrop/procmail via their global config files to define per-user SPAM folders/etc.
